Springboot程序在使用Maven下载依赖时失效的解决方法
本篇文章重点:
以前能成功创建SpringBoot项目并运行,但是现在再创建新项目时Maven下载依赖失败。且maven依赖刷新按键一直没反应。
明明配置和以前项目都一样却还是下载不了依赖的话,我们可以先根据下面步骤检查配置是否都正确,如果还是下载不了那就清除缓存并重启idea。(我就是重启之后成功下载依赖的)
一、JDK版本问题
1、选择合适的JDK版本
我们在创建Springboot程序时没有选择合适的JDK版本,可以根据以下对应表格自查。
PS:你选择的JDK版本应该该和你电脑配置的JDK环境变量版本,项目版本一致!!!!

但我们会发现,有些版本的idea在创建Springboot项目时,只有很少的版本可以选择,所以我们可是任意选择一个JDK版本,之后再在pom文件中尽显修改。(注意Type要选择Maven类型!!)


2、项目JDK版本应和pom文件的JDk版本一致,和电脑环境变量一致,项目语言等级医药一致

二、Maven路径问题
1、以下三个路径必须为你电脑安装的Maven和其配置文件,仓库路径。

注意!!!!maven配置文件setting.xml应该配置好仓库路径和某个镜像网址(如果没有配置过,可以在csdn搜索它的一些配置
正常来说完成上面的配置之后就可以成功下载依赖了,但是没有意外的话意外就要发生了,果然我还是下载不了依赖
根据排除法JDK没问题,maven没问题,那么有问题的只能是idea了,所以我尝试了下面的操作
2、清空缓存并重启idea。 (执行完成这一步之后我的maven终于成功下载依赖!!!!)


选择Invalidate and Restart
以上就是Springboot程序在使用Maven下载依赖时失效的解决方法的详细内容,更多关于Springboot Maven下载依赖失效的资料请关注脚本之家其它相关文章!
相关文章
Redis中String字符串和sdshdr结构体超详细讲解
这篇文章主要介绍了Redis中String字符串和sdshdr结构体,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习吧2023-04-04
Spring Clou整合 Security + Oauth2 + jwt实现权限认证的详细过程
本文介绍了如何使用Spring Cloud、Spring Security、Oauth2和JWT实现统一认证和权限管理,并分享了项目结构和主要代码示例,感兴趣的朋友跟随小编一起看看吧2025-02-02
关于Spring的AnnotationAwareAspectJAutoProxyCreator类解析
这篇文章主要介绍了关于Spring的AnnotationAwareAspectJAutoProxyCreator类解析,Spring是一个开源免费的框架 , 容器,是一个轻量级的框架 ,需要的朋友可以参考下2023-05-05
Java数据结构之优先级队列(PriorityQueue)用法详解
优先级队列是一种先进先出的数据结构,操作的数据带有优先级,这种数据结构就是优先级队列(PriorityQueue)。本文将详细讲讲Java优先级队列的用法,感兴趣的可以了解一下2022-07-07


最新评论